NME Music Photography Awards 2012

NME2012 Every great rock photographer knows that anticipating the action is just as thrilling as capturing it – the giddy feeling when one shutter click captures a fleeting second that’ll be laid down in rock legend forever.

Whether it’s the Beatles’ first gig or Arctic Monkeys killing it at Reading and Leeds, the winners of the NME Photography Awards with Nikon know that great rock photography can imprint an image in people’s minds for generations to come. But it’s not just a select few who can capture an astonishing rock photo. With Nikon’s range of compact cameras and DSLRs, specially designed for high-action snapping, you’ll be well on your way to becoming one of NME’s legendary photographers – and they’re giving NME readers the chance to win one.

Nikon knows that it’s all about catching those iconic moments – such as The Cribs’ Ryan Jarman launching himself into an incendiary crowd – and turning them into a shot you’ll want to keep forever. The Nikon 1 J1 with it’s super-light frame and ultra-fast shooting speed, is perfect for this – letting you get right up close to the action without having to lug around any heavy gear.

Contest Prize & TERMS

PRIZE DETAILS: Winners in all categories will win a Nikon 1 J1 camera worth £319.99.

The winner in the professional photographer of the year category will win a 36.3 megapixel Nikon D800 camera worth £2,599 and a 28-120f4 lens.
